The Role
As a Key Stage 1 Teaching Assistant, you will:
Support teaching and learning across all KS1 classes (Reception/Y1/Y2 where needed)
Be willing to cover different classes as required
Deliver small group and 1:1 interventions to support learning
Support pupils with additional needs, including SEN
Assist with classroom preparation, resources, and organisation
Promote positive behaviour and engagement in learning
Work closely with teachers and senior leadership
This is a varied and rewarding role suited to someone who enjoys working with younger primary pupils and thrives in a flexible environment.
